
Zenith 6G x 30mm Zinc Plated Hinge Long Thread Countersunk Timber Screws - 35 Pack
Description & Specs
Zenith Hinge Screws are 6G x 30mm zinc plated countersunk screws with a long thread, supplied as a 35-pack.
- Size: 6G x 30mm
- Material: Zinc plated
- Head: Countersunk
- Point: Needle point
- Drive: Phillips
- Thread: Coarse, long thread
- Pack: 35
The long coarse thread maximises grip in timber, with the countersunk head sitting flush - suited to mounting hinges, latches and fittings.

Zenith 6g x 30mm Zinc Plated Hinge Long Threads Countersunk Head Timber Screws 35 Pack are designed for secure fastening in timber applications, particularly for hinges.
These hinge-long thread screws are specifically engineered for attaching hinges and other general timber applications. Featuring a countersunk head, they provide a flush finish, ensuring a neat appearance. The absence of ribs allows for a smooth finish when used through metal, such as hinges.
